Estimated total ... WebYes, taking out a solar loan typically increases your debt to income ratio, as it contributes toward your monthly debt payments. For example, if you had $500 in debt payments and $1,500 in income before going solar, your DTI would be 33%. If you add $150 solar loan payment, your DTI would increase to 43% ($650/$1500).
